editFrom Proto-Slavic *bljuvati; cognate with Russian блевать (blevatʹ) and Old Church Slavonic бльвати (blĭvati).

editbluwaś impf
- to vomit (regurgitate the contents of a stomach)
Conjugation
editConjugation of bluwaś (imperfective)
Present | Singular | Dual | Plural |
---|---|---|---|
1st person | bluwam | bluwamej | bluwamy |
2nd person | bluwaš | bluwatej | bluwaśo |
3rd person | bluwa | bluwatej | bluwaju |
Preterite | Singular | Dual | Plural |
1st person | bluwach | bluwachmej | bluwachmy |
2nd person | bluwašo | bluwaštej | bluwašćo |
3rd person | bluwašo | bluwaštej | bluwachu |
Imperative | Singular | Dual | Plural |
2nd person | bluwaj | bluwajtej | bluwajśo |
